- Project included the design and construction of a 1,900 acre, 10.3 MGD, non-public access, reclaimed water spray field complete with a 30,000,000 Gallon HDPE lined storage pond, vertical turbine pump station (14,000 GPM @ 250 TDH) and thirteen (13) PLC controlled center pivot irrigation systems near Freeport, Florida.
- Project responsibilities included, but were not limited to:
- Detailed engineering and design
- Regulatory permitting
- Development of project specifications and bid packages
- Solicitation of material and construction bids
- Review contractor and material supplier pre-qualifications and award contracts
- Construction supervision/management, inspection and certification
- Project Summary:
- Site grading (250,000 cubic yards cut/fill)
- 1,566,000 square feet of HDPE liner
- 7,300 linear feet of thirty-inch (30”) diameter PVC pipe
- 2,500 linear feet of eighteen-inch (18”) diameter PVC pipe
- 5,000 linear feet of ten-inch (10”) diameter PVC pipe
- Thirteen (13) center pivot irrigation systems w/ end-guns and GPS control
- Five (5) 250 HP, 4-stage vertical turbine pump with Variable Frequency Drives and 1,600 Amp electrical service.
- Heated/cooled enclosure building rated at 140 MPH
- Engineering Schedule: 16 weeks
- Construction Schedule: 32 weeks
- Approximate Project Cost: $3,500,000
